Transaction 63a5be28922d0621146ef57a98217fe7c7cbb4308894196ca510d020e75dc155
1 Input
1 Output
-
63a5be28922d0621146ef57a98217fe7c7cbb4308894196ca510d020e75dc155:0
- value
- 19173332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d74c23644505a1c0101aa3b6695120048b4d9be OP_EQUAL
- address
- 35qNCi4HbsgDqbKhfrUbUZTz3cSPnedhvh